Study on soil isolates of fusarium of murshidabad district west bengal

Abstract

Murshidabad is the district of agricultural importance. It is situated on the Gangetic plain newlineof the state of West Bengal. Owing to its advantageous geographical location, this district newlineis of prime focus to the agriculturalists since long. Our work stemmed from the facts that newlinethe climatic conditions and edaphic factors of the district were highly conducive to the newlinegrowth of agricultural crops. After having chosen Murshidabad district as the study area, newlinethe Fusarium was selected as the model fungus on account of its occurrence in primarily newlinein agricultural soil and also due to a number of its unexplored traits. The present work has newlinethe following objectives: newline1. Isolation, identification and characterization of the Fusarium spp. recovered from newlinedifferent agricultural soil samples across the Murshidabad district newline2. Evaluation and characterization of the nonpathogenic Fusarium isolates with newlinerespect to various plant growth promoting traits newline3. Screening and estimation of heavy metal tolerance potential among Fusarium newlineisolates, with special reference to PGPF activities under metal stressed conditions newline
